AbstractCentrifugal compressor impeller machining is the most common instances of multi-axislinkage nc machining,it is also one of the difficulties in nc machining.This paper introduces indetail the whole process of the impeller machining and processing process matters needingattention,for complex product modeling and nc programming provides design ideas andmethods.Main work includes the following aspects:(1)In this paper,according to the actual production situation and the demand of research,using UG8.0 software for the analysis of the impeller.Through processing module cavity milling,variable contour milling,processing method of impeller impeller model of programming,simulation process and post-processing.(2)Adjacent integral impeller blade less space,with the decrease of the radius on theradial channels such as narrow processing difficulties,so the impeller blade curved surfacemachining besides interference occurs between the cutter and the processing blade,cutting toolis interference with the adjacent blades.(3)Tool planning constraints,automatic generation of tool path is more difficult problems,combined with practical experience,has carried on the processing technology research,identifiedby Swiss m kronor company Hyde han system five axis machining center as an impellermachining equipment,tool path using "since the surface contour"way.Key words:Integral impeller;UG;The processing technology、2
